Any 455 to ACP/AR conversion would still allow the use of 455 Mark II since they are slightly longer than 455 Colt. And since the case mouth would headspace on the original chamber shoulder, once faced off, the case head would extend out of the chamber slightly and have the same relationship to the firing pin for reliable ignition.
If I were to convert one to ACP/AR I'd leave a slight rim on the circumference of the cylinder face to eliminate the need for a new cylinder stop in the lower corner of the cylinder window. Or better yet recess the chambers for the AR like for the 45Colt to retain the original cylinder serial number. I could still shoot ACP individually w/o moon clips since I hate them anyway.
